Expression of NKG2D on NK cells in intracranial tumors

Abstract:

Objective  To explore expression levels of NKG2D on NK cells in patients suffering from pituitary adenoma, glioma, meningioma, and craniopharyngioma to obtain the relation ship between NKG2D-expressing NK cells and intracranial tumors.  Methods  Blood samples were lysed by FACS lysing solution, and expression of NKG2D on NK cells was determined by flow cytometry.   Results  The results revealed that expression of NKG2D was not obviously changed in glioma, meningioma, and craniopharyngioma but was decreased in pituitary adenoma. There were relations hips between the NKG2D expression and defect of visual field in pituitary adenoma.  Conclusion In intracranial diseases, expression of NKG2D had no changes in glioma, meningioma, craniopharyngioma and was obviously changed in pituitary adenoma.NKG2D expression is related to the progression of pituitary adenoma.
